Brief Job Description:

  • The Senior Planning Engineer is responsible to support Offshore Asset Management Team in preparation, reviewing and reporting of project schedules.

Job duties:

  • Prepare and review the schedules through the Concept Development to Execute stages of the projects using appropriate scheduling software.
  • Monitor and control planning activities through all phases of project lifecycle
  • Plan, coordinate, and manage all planning and scheduling activities.
  • Identify Critical Path and Sub-Critical Path of Project Schedule
  • Conduct analysis to determine alternative courses of action or recovery on slipped schedules
  • Communicate with engineering, procurement and other functions, and operating companies as required, including third parties, to maintain awareness of project activities, their status, and their impact on the project schedule. 
  • Review and verify relevant WBS fo the pojects with the associated interdependency and logic links between the different WBS elements including major and intermediate milestones
  • Identifying delays, associated root-cause-analysis, identify recovery plans in collaboration with the asset team
  • Participate in sub-committe meetings, workshops and project review sessions
  • Contribute to the preparation of weekly and monthly reports
  • Provide project progress and performance status reports
  • Review and issue updates to project plans and schedules
  • Control and review overall project progress status, achievement of major milestones, and evaluate project performance in relation to planned performance.
  • Attend internal project progress and performance status meetings as required
  • Prepare schedule risk analysis 
  • Review and verify the rig and installation vessels readiness and execution plans in collaboration with the asset team

Additional requirements (education, experience):

  • Engineering diploma or equivalent
  • Minimum 5 years in the oil & gas industry incl. experience in project integrated execution schedule development.
  • Experience in Schedule Risk Analysis
  • Familiar with the Interface Management and ability to work on cross-functional and transverse activities.
  • Primavera, Risk Analysis, Progress Measurement, Planning, Interface
